PrimoHoagies is celebrating new ownership of its Mahwah location by treating customers to a day of discounts.
Scheduled for Dec. 19, the Ridge Road storefront will offer Primo Size Hoagies to Primo Rewards members for just $7.99 all day, the Westville-based sandwich franchise said.
In a statement, new owner Joe Spaccavento said, “As I explored franchise opportunities, PrimoHoagies immediately caught my attention. Their commitment to superior quality and their exceptional establishments left a lasting impression. After diving deep into the business, I knew it was the perfect fit.”
He added, “Their familial culture embraced me, my wife Karen, and our kids—Anna Bella, Anthony, and Madeline—right from the start. Today, I’m proud to be the owner of Mahwah’s PrimoHoagies, where I’m able to share my passion for food with my community.”
The transition comes more than four years after franchisee Christopher Amico opened the outpost.
The 1,500-square-foot shop operates 10 a.m. to 8 p.m. daily for dine-in, takeout, delivery and catering.
Popular for its specialty sandwiches made with high-quality meats, cheeses and fresh-baked rolls, the 31-year-old franchise plans to surpass 300 restaurants over the next five years.
The chain currently has more than 120 locations across the U.S. Within New Jersey, Primo Hoagies has 30-plus stores.
USA Today’s readers’ choice awards recently named the brand America’s No. 1 sandwich shop for the second year in a row.
